- The distance between Tel Aviv, Israel and Ghedi, Italy is approximately 2,589 km or 1,609 mi.
- To reach Tel Aviv in this distance one would set out from Ghedi bearing 116.6°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Tel Aviv bearing 132.3° or SE .
- Tel Aviv has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Ghedi has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Tel Aviv is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ome whereas Ghedi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 6.9 °C (12.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.5 °C (15.3°F) less in Tel Aviv.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 320 mm (12.6 in) less which is equivalent to 320 l/m² (7.85 US gal/ft²) or 3,200,000 l/ha (342,101 US gal/ac) less. About 5/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13.4° higher in Tel Aviv than in Ghedi.
- Relative humidity levels are 7.1%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 5.3°C (9.4°F) higher.
